Sudurpashchim, Dadeldhura, Ajaymeru, Ward 4
Locals padlocked the office of Ward 4 of Ajayameru Rural Municipality on Tuesday night regarding disparity in keeping people in quarantine.
The locals claimed that poor citizens who come from outside the districts are put in quarantine whereas people with influence are allowed to go home. They padlocked the ward office to bring the attention of the local representatives to the increased risk of coronavirus.
